Oracle cardinality hint

WebSQL Plan Line type object. Note: Objects should always be created or deserialized using the SqlPlanLine.Builder.This model distinguishes fields that are null because they are unset from fields that are explicitly set to null.This is done in the setter methods of the SqlPlanLine.Builder, which maintain a set of all explicitly set fields called … WebMar 31, 2024 · The cardinality hint in Oracle is for when you have predicates that are too complex for Oracle's Cardinality Estimator, but your query looks rather simple. Anyway, …

hint

WebApr 4, 2024 · On 1st run the Oracle runs it through the rough cardinality estimates (some 110K rows as estimate) but from subsequent run it improves the cardinality (about 1000rows) but the overall cost increases way to much ( evident from execution plans for both the queries). ... So I would use the opt_param hint to disable cardinality feedback … WebJun 21, 2010 · Purpose To influence costing and cardinality estimates by the optimizer in the hope that a better execution path is selected. This hint supersedes the … onnx slice算子 https://ypaymoresigns.com

Oracle-L: Re: Cardinality Hint? - orafaq.com

WebJul 20, 2024 · If cardinality estimates are inaccurate, then the calculated costs are likely to be inaccurate too. The resulting execution plan might be suboptimal because it is based on incorrect or missing information. Still, it is essential to remember that this does not mean that a bad execution plan is certain. WebJul 27, 2009 · The query with the ALL_ROWS hint returns data instantly, while the other one takes about 70 times as long. Interestingly enough BOTH queries generate plans with estimates that are WAY off. The first plan is estimating 2 rows, while the second plan is estimating 490 rows. WebSep 30, 2015 · I am using Oracle 11.2..0.3. For the below execution plan below, how can I use OPT_ESTIMATE or CARDINALITY hint to instruct optimization that E-Rows for ID 9( Nested Loop) should be 30553 instead of 6. onnx spec

Oracle

Category:oracle - What is the meaning of Cost, Cardinality and Bytes in …

Tags:Oracle cardinality hint

Oracle cardinality hint

CARDINALITY - Oracle Help Center

WebFeb 11, 2024 · Cardinality is the number of rows the optimizer guesses will be processed for a plan step. If the stats are old, missing, or incomplete - then this can be wildly wrong. You want to look for where the optimizer sees 5 rows (cardinality) but in …

Oracle cardinality hint

Did you know?

WebAnswer: The parallel hint is one of the "good" hints, such as the cardinality and ordered hints. There are several guidelines for using the parallel hint: The target table or index must be doing a full-scan operation, A starting point for the parallel degree us cpu_count-1 (the truly fastest degree is determined empirically via timing the query. WebFeb 19, 2003 · The last time I checked, there were about 60 hints documented, and about another 60 things in the executable that looked like hints. The cardinality hint SEEMS to dictate a value for the computed cardinality of a single table access (see the 10053 trace) at any point where Oracle says - when I visit this table once, how many rows do I expect to ...

WebAug 6, 2008 · I have a question about the cardinality hint. How useful is it in Oracle 10g since now the dynamic_sampling level in 10g has been set to 2. From the explain plans that I have generated, I can see that for queries which have collections casted to tables, the plans generated in 10g do not really need the hint. http://www.dba-oracle.com/t_cardinality_hint.htm

WebLow cardinality index keys If an index has poor cardinality (ie. more than 4% rows with the same index key) then it will perform poorly. It will usually be faster to perform a full table scan. eg. Table SALES has an index on the column PAYMENT_METHOD which can contain values such as COD, CREDIT, CHEQUE, CASH. WebJan 25, 2016 · method 1: cardinality hint (undocumented) The CARDINALITY hint is simple to use (although quite limited) yet for some reason remains undocumented. As its name …

WebAug 10, 2024 · The pg_hint_plan extension can add hints to control the plan operations (Scan or Index access, Join order and methods, but can also correct the cardinality estimation with the “Rows” hint....

Web本书从Oracle处理SQL的本质和原理入手,由浅入深、系统地介绍了Oracle数据库里的优化器、执行计划、Cursor和绑定变量、查询转换、统计信息、Hint和并行等这些与SQL优化息息相关、本质性的内容,并辅以大量极具借鉴意义的一线SQL优化实例,阐述了作者倡导的“从本质和原理入手,以不变应万变”的 ... in which region did the alphabet originateWebSELECT product_id, CARDINALITY(ad_textdocs_ntab) cardinality FROM print_media ORDER BY product_id; PRODUCT_ID CARDINALITY ----- ----- 2056 3 2268 3 3060 3 3106 3 ... in which region did the jumanos live inWebThe cardinality hint is used in two general cases, complex joins and dynamically created tables like global temporary tables (and possibly using materializations using the WITH clause): Here are some working … on nxt 9/20/2022 on youtubeWebCARDINALITY Database Oracle Oracle Database Release 21 SQL Language Reference Table of Contents Search Download Table of Contents Title and Copyright Information Preface … in which region bjt acts as amplifierWeb- Oracle cardinality hint tips - Oracle estimate table join cardinality Greg Rahn of Oracle Corporation notes a great example of using the gather_plan_statistics hint: As a first step of triage, I would suggest executing the query with a GATHER_PLAN_STATISTICS hint followed by a call to DBMS_XPLAN.DISPLAY_CURSOR. in which region did the anasazi settleWebCardinality feedback was introduced in Oracle Database 11g Release 2. When the optimizer generates an execution plan the presence of missing statistics, stale statistics, complex predicates or complex operators may trigger the optimizer to monitor the cardinality of operations in the plan. onnxtfWebA 10053 SQL trace shows that Oracle uses opt_estimate hint when invoking cardinality feedback. Cardinality feedback is controlled by a hidden parameter called _optimizer_use_feedback and _optimizer_extended_cursor_sharing_rel. Cardinality feedback can be enabled and disabled at the system or session level with alter system statements: onnx tensorrt ncnn and openvino